After a four-year wait that tested the patience of fans worldwide, the espionage saga of Srikant Tiwari has officially resumed. The Family Man Season 3 is now streaming globally on Amazon Prime Video, having been released on its official launch date of November 21, 2025.

The return of the critically acclaimed series marks one of the most significant entertainment drops of the year, plunging viewers back into the world of Threat Analysis and Surveillance Cell (TASC) agent Tiwari, played by the magnetic Manoj Bajpayee, who this season finds his dual life more perilous than ever before. The New Conflict: Hunter Becomes the Hunted in a Personal War

The central theme for the new seven-episode season is a significant escalation of Srikant’s predicament: the TASC agent, who has always excelled at pursuing threats, must now become the fugitive.

Creator duo Raj Nidimoru and Krishna D.K. have promised a storyline that is darker, more personal, and far more emotionally gripping than its predecessors, pushing the boundaries of Srikant’s loyalty to his country and his commitment to his family. The official synopsis and early reports confirm that the danger confronting Tiwari is now twofold: a major national threat and a highly personal crisis that forces him to go on the run with his family.

New Villains and a Geopolitical Backdrop

The narrative engine for Season 3 is fueled by the introduction of two formidable antagonists, a major shift in the series’ established formula, which usually focuses on a singular, powerful enemy:

  1. Rukma (Jaideep Ahlawat): Acclaimed actor Jaideep Ahlawat joins the cast as the primary antagonist Rukma, a powerful drug smuggler whose connections will reportedly unveil a larger, more menacing conspiracy.
  2. Meera (Nimrat Kaur): Nimrat Kaur steps in as the second new adversary, Meera, who is set to create severe and complex obstacles for Srikant.

The high-stakes plot is rumored to be set during the backdrop of the COVID-19 pandemic, weaving real-world events into the espionage thriller. Reports suggest the geopolitical conflict involves a covert operation by China targeting India’s North-Eastern states, using the pandemic as a cover—a plot thread that promises to deliver a truly contemporary and terrifying scenario.


The Shocking Amazon Prime Video Universe Crossover

One of the most exciting and unexpected revelations in the lead-up to the launch was the confirmation of an Amazon Prime Video universe crossover. The Family Man Season 3 features a cameo by actor Vijay Sethupathi, who reprises his fan-favorite role as Michael Vedanayagam from Raj & DK’s other hit series, Farzi.

This integration links the two major espionage/crime thrillers from the creators, establishing a shared, interconnected world—often referred to as the ‘D2R Universe’ by fans. The inclusion of the Farzi character is a major development in the Indian OTT landscape, suggesting future collaborations and potential team-ups between Srikant Tiwari and other agents from the Prime Video ecosystem. The Core Cast Returns with High Stakes

Despite the new threats, the core cast that defines the show’s success has returned, ensuring the signature balance of spy action and domestic realism remains intact. Manoj Bajpayee (Srikant Tiwari) is joined by:

  • Priyamani as Suchitra Tiwari, Srikant’s long-suffering wife.
  • Sharib Hashmi as JK Talpade, Srikant’s loyal and hilarious TASC colleague.
  • Ashlesha Thakur as Dhriti and Vedant Sinha as Atharv, Srikant’s children.

The renewed focus is on Srikant’s impossible choice: choosing between the safety of his family, which would require them to go into hiding for life, or his duty to TASC, which demands a direct confrontation with Rukma and Meera. The emotional tension of the family drama is poised to be as explosive as the action sequences.
